# Env vars: currency rounding

Coinbridge converts amounts in integer minor units; ROUND_MODE controls half-even vs half-up, defaulting to half-even. Never round in application code — the converter does it once, centrally. Rates come from the Fluxtable feed, which needs an access credential per environment. After copying env.sample, add this line to your .env:

vault entry, tahof-kagaf: RELAY_SECRET29=204336efb478d76ba1bde1bd23fbf

Process:
1. Open a change request with a ledger-impact summary.
2. Attach reconciliation test output (must be zero-drift).
3. Two reviews: one from your squad, one from the ledger owner.
4. Deploys only in the Tuesday window.

Hotfixes still need retroactive sign-off within 24 hours. New joiners: read the reconciliation runbook first. Final approval authority for PointsKeep rests with the owner named below.

approver of fajop-fahip = Tamion Fenion Rusius

Management Meeting Minutes — Warranty Overrun, Brynmor Pumps

Attendees: ops, finance, quality leads.

Warranty claims on the T-40 seal ran 31% over forecast. Root cause traced to a supplier material change. Reserve to be increased this quarter; recovery claim in preparation. Strategic handling is described in the note below.

board note of tawip-fajop: Lamwynix Holdings is in early talks to buy Tammirax Works for about $473.8 million. The Istax launch date is November 23, and nothing goes to the press before then. Legal wants the Aldielek Partners term sheet countersigned before May 19.

Handover — Petra to Joss

Branch managers: we're switching from Korvane Freight to Ashdell Logistics at month end. Petra handled the contract; Joss owns the transition from here. Expect a few bumpy deliveries in the first fortnight — flag anything major to Joss directly. The reasoning behind the change follows below.

board note of yageg-yadug: The northern region missed its Framir quota by 13.1 percent last quarter. Lamathek Freight plans to raise the Quenael list price by 30.2 percent in March. The pricing group signed off on a budget of $133.5 million for Project Novok. The renewal with Gilethek Foods closes at $60.0 million a year, 2.7 percent above the last contract.